How Is This Role Important to Our Work?
The Clinical Data Exchange/EPIC Product Owner is responsible for the overall management of data [or] analytics products and capabilities as well as their product lifecycles to meet the needs of the business area. The Clinical Data Exchange/EPIC Product Owner will collaborate with business stakeholders, other product owner(s) and tech leads to ensure their product plans are aligned to the overall enterprise product roadmap and business outcomes. The lifecycle includes understanding the market needs, development of product strategy, and facilitation of the assigned product planning. The planning will incorporate all software lifecycle (build or buy) requirements, design, development, implementation, and support efforts. In addition, the Clinical Data Exchange/EPIC Product Owner will work with the business area to adapt and change business processes, and/or procedures to enable the change. The Clinical Data Exchange/EPIC Product Owner will evangelize for their products and will work with their product leadership to establish performance and cost measures to ensure alignment to business strategy and objectives. Finally, The Senior Product Owner will define the product strategy, deliver incremental features within budget, and track the impact by monitoring OKRs and KPIs.
A successful candidate will have a strong sense of curiosity and empathy, and 5+ years of experience in leading cross-functional teams to deliver products that meet the needs and expectations of our clients and members.
